    mystery cylinder head

    Hello

    here's a cylinder head i came across and was wondering if any of you can positively identify it.

    What we know so far :

    - There are no markings on the head, apart from a number that is cast into the front of it : 01 12 2100 and below that 157 0
    - Cosworth / Hemi Style combustion chamber with mahoosively polished (looks like F1 quality) channels.
    - Bronze Valve Guides
    - Theres watercooling openings below every inlet and outlet port, also between the exhaust ports. Strangely enough i did see that on FVA's ??
    - The split head / camshaft carrier idea has been used on BD's although harvey gibs says this is never ever a BD head.
    - The guy selling it to me says he thinks it belongs to a Zakspeed but didnt know if F1 or Capri / Escort Turbo or something completely different...

    So what is it ??

    My personal feeling is that its from a Zakspeed engine that was used in the capri turbo gr5 back in the day.

    This is really not a BDA Zakspeed Turbo cylinder head. When you first see one believes it is a cylinder head from the C100 Turbo engine (Ford Probe type basis). But a few screw holes do not fit. Maybe the cylinder head from a Zakspeed Formula 1 engine. I can not compare. I have no pictures of the F1 engine. Or is it not Zakspeed.
